In 1997 when Hoyt Street Properties (HSP) acquired an old railroad yard in Northwest Portland, the principals had a vision of transforming the 34-acre site into a unique urban neighborhood.

As the project known as Hoyt Yards enters the second half of its development it has already established a well deserved reputation as one of the nation's best examples of urban renaissance. Proud of what has been accomplished, Hoyt Street Properties' President Tiffany Sweitzer wants to use what they have learned to improve on their original concept.

"As we move forward we are not interested in merely constructing buildings to fill out our Hoyt Yards neighborhood. Rather we have the exciting opportunity to respond to the evolving character of the Pearl District by creating an urban neighborhood with style, excitement and lifestyle that captures the spirited personality of a 21st century Portland."

To accomplish this goal HSP hosted a multi-day planning charette to tap the expertise of the City of Portland planning staff, neighborhood representatives and BOORA Architects to update its original master plan and to provide insights into the ultimate design of the Hoyt Yards neighborhood.

The recently released master plan outlines future structural designs to protect a sense of openness, assure pedestrian friendly access and promote architectural pleasing building designs. It also reinforces HSP's previously committed to green spaces and expands a Willamette River view park to create a grander and more distinctive northern entrance to the Pearl District.

When completed, the Hoyt Yards neighborhood will include more than 2,500 homes, 150,000 square feet of retail space, open plazas and three public parks.
